Job Summary:
The Real-Time Dispatcher works within NRG’s NERC-qualified operating environment and is responsible for live operational execution, real-time market response, unit dispatch, optimization, communication, and short-horizon decision-making across PJM, NYISO, and ISO-NE. This role coordinates with Day-Ahead traders and schedulers, plant and field personnel, Transmission Operators, Reliability Coordinators, ISO control centers, and fuel support groups while making timely decisions that may carry operational, reliability, compliance, and financial impact.
